The Arcane Limb:
Prerequisite requirement: ability to cast spells.
Conjuration cantrip:
Conjures a spectral arcane limb rooted to the remaining flesh of a missing appendage. The limb is etherial in nature and has no mass or weight but is visible to the naked eye. It emits a dim glow in the color of the caster’s choosing.
Objects and creatures of a non-magical nature will pass through the limb as if it is thin air. The limb is immune to all non-magical forms of damage but will not prevent a damaging blow from striking the caster.
Arcane limbs are capable of lifting small objects such as a quill or a coin purse but can not support a character’s full weight for more than a few seconds; the more force involved the shorter the duration. Tasks such as grasping a ledge or walking can be accomplished, but not without some risk. For example a character walking with an arcane limb can bare the weight long enough to take the stride; but if they were to stand using only the arcane limb it would fail quickly. Extended walking or carrying a moderate load requires the spell to be used with concentration.
Arcane limbs can be used the same as a flesh limb to cast spells utilizing 2 hands.
Arcane limbs are capable of passing through cloth-like clothing or small openings such as the keyhole of a lockbox.
If the caster tries to use an arcane limb to feel an object they cannot see, they do not feel it like a touch, but as an awareness of the properties of the object: Metal, liquid, solid, soft etc... but not details like texture or engravings.
The Arcane Limb remains active until the caster dismisses it by using the cantrip again, or the spell fails from over exertion.
Enhanced Spell:
Focused Arcane Limb:
Concentration Spell
While an arcane limb is summoned the caster may concentrate to imbue the arcane limb with one of the special abilities listed below.
Ability to carry/bear more weight, up to 2x what the caster’s flesh limb would be capable of.
Ability to temporarily make small held objects etherial such as pickpocketing a coin purse through clothing or removing a necklace from a locked box.
